Output 81c588d7e88439ae7f1e210b5c101c5f0e3f6bbc13d2a4f7df5da57c7774c149:1

value
985632
script pubkey
OP_0 OP_PUSHBYTES_20 b4e3da15e48416858ebf99ba587af859e28fe5cc
address
ltc1qkn3a590ysstgtr4lnxa9s7hct83glewvu3353s
transaction
81c588d7e88439ae7f1e210b5c101c5f0e3f6bbc13d2a4f7df5da57c7774c149
spent
true